It may surprise some people to know that gaining weight can be as difficult for some people as losing weight is for others. Some might oversimplify this issue by telling people to simply “eat more” to gain weight. It’s not that simple, especially if they’re trying to do it in a healthy way.

This is where high-calorie foods come in. And we are not talking about greasy junk foods, but healthy nutrient-rich ones that have the calories you need to pack on the pounds without compromising your overall health. These kinds of foods can help athletes and fitness enthusiasts as well as people with busy schedules who are trying to remain energized through a hectic day.

In this article, we will explore the benefits of whole foods that are high in nutritious calories, not the empty ones you will find in processed junk foods. We’ll be providing you with a comprehensive guide to high-calorie foods for weight gain so you can make informed decisions and get the best out of your meals.

Why You Should Consume High-Calorie Foods

High-calorie foods are your greatest ally when it comes to putting on weight. When it’s time to pack on the pounds, you need to consume more calories than your body burns. Calorie-rich foods help you do that without you having to eat massive portions of food.

It’s important to keep in mind that weight gain isn’t about adding to the number on your scale by consuming empty calories. You want to build muscle, get stronger, and enhance your overall health while you do it.

  • Build Muscle: If you’re hitting the gym, calories are necessary for muscle repair and growth.
  • Energy: Carbohydrate-rich foods packed with calories fuel your activity, giving you the energy you need throughout the day.
  • Recovery: If you’ve been ill or suffered from a condition that causes weight loss, high-calorie foods will give you the strength and energy you need.
  • Growth: High-calorie foods are essential in periods of growth. They’re essential for children, teenagers, or pregnant women.

20 Nutritious and Delicious High-Calorie Foods to Help You Bulk Up

Grains

Whole grains like oats, brown rice, and quinoa are rich in calories, but they also have complex carbohydrates and fiber to give you energy and support your gut health. Oatmeal fans can add honey along with nuts and seeds for additional calories, not to mention taste.

Dry Fruit

They may be small, but dry fruits like dates and raisins pack a big punch of calories. If you’re looking for high-calorie foods to keep you going through the day, these are a healthy compact snack that will do the job.

Avocados

Avocados are a bulker's dream. They’re creamy, delicious, and loaded with healthy fats to keep you full longer and energized through the day. Smash and smear them on toast, make guacamole, or even blend them into a smoothie. Each avocado packs around 250 calories.

Nut Butter

Nuts and natural nut butter are high-calorie foods packed with proteins and healthy fats. A tablespoon of peanut butter gives you about 100 calories.

Oils

Natural and healthy oils like olive oil or coconut oil are another way to add some healthy calories to your food. You can also add a light drizzle to salads and veggies to add flavor and calories.

Protein-Rich Products

Lean meats, chicken, fish, and eggs are great sources of calories. They can be paired with veggies and healthy carbs for a well-balanced meal.

Dairy Products

Milk, cheese, yogurt, and cream are all nutritious high-calorie foods. A dollop of yogurt or some cheese can do wonders for your bulking goals.

Potatoes

Potatoes are packed with complex carbohydrates to keep you energetic and satisfied. Mashed potatoes with butter are a delicious way to boost your calorie intake.

Ice Cream

For the occasional treat, ice cream is a good way to get in some calories and satisfy your sweet tooth. Add nuts to your ice cream for some extra nutrition.

Bread

Whole-grain loaves of bread or sourdough are rich in carbs and excellent for adding some calories to your daily intake.

Plant-Based Proteins

Plant-based options like tofu and tempeh are great for vegetarians and vegans who are looking to boost their calorie intake. They make great stir-fries and curries.

Legumes

Beans, lentils, and chickpeas are packed with protein, carbs, fiber, and of course, calories! Use them to make a rich curry or a hearty soup.

Dark Chocolate

Quality dark chocolate with more than 70% cocoa is a calorie-rich snack that’s also full of antioxidants and magnesium.

High-Calorie Fruits

Bananas, mangoes, and plums are full of natural sugars and calories. Make a delicious fruit salad for a delicious dessert that gives you energy and essential nutrients.

High-Calorie Vegetables

Starchy vegetables like corn and peas are rich in minerals, nutrients, and calories to help you gain weight.

Pasta

Your favorite spaghetti or penne is your best friend if you’re trying to gain some weight. They’re rich in carbs and calories and can be very nutritious, especially when paired with a healthy sauce.

Red Meat

Meats like lamb and pork have calories that help weight gain and protein for muscle growth. These are best consumed in moderation as they can build cholesterol when eaten in excess.

Protein Shakes

Home-made protein shakes can be a highly customizable option if you’re trying to gain weight and build muscle.

Milk

Milk has an excellent nutritional profile and helps with weight gain. It’s also packed with calcium which supports bone health.

Seeds

Seeds like chia, sunflower, and flax are calorie-dense and rich in omega-3 acids. Sprinkle them on salads for a nutritious crunch.

Conclusion

When you do it right, consuming high-calorie foods can nourish and replenish your body. They’re essential for healthy weight gain. Add these foods to your intake for a balanced high-calorie diet that doesn’t compromise on flavor!

Back to blog
https://cdn.shopify.com/s/files/1/0393/0007/1555/files/Kaivan_Dave.png?v=1613221652